"The Adventures of Sam Spade and other stories" is a collection of seven short stories (three of them with Detective Sam Spade), written by American author of detective novels and short stories, screenwriter, and political activist Samuel Dashiell Hammett: Contents: -Too many have lived -They can only hang you once -A man called Spade -The assistant murderer -Night shade -The judge laughed last -His brother's keeper Hammett knew how to write stories. No messing about, just the facts. He recorded a dark world, where everyone was on the take, and towns were run in the interests of the criminally inclined. He allows that world to tell its own story, without any of the characters telling you what to think about it. Hammett here proves his mastery of the short story and novella form in hard-boiled detective fiction.… (más)

I picked this up because Sam Spade in the Maltese Falcon is one of my favorite books and movies and wanted more Spade. The three Spade stories the only other stories that Spade appears in are good, but my favorite story in the collection, "The Assistant Murderer" introduces a completely different kind of PI. Alex Rush the ugliest detective in anything I've read, ugly ugly ugly appears on almost every page, he was a shady cop and he gets sucked into this case. Rush is smart not like the thuggish brute he looks like.
If you liked Maltese Falcon this would be an interesting read, but make sure you read the Alex Rush story as well for the terrific plot. ( )

This volume is out of print, but what it is is the 1945 collection of Hammett's three Sam Spade novelettes along with several other noirish short stories. The Spade stories read like good fanfic, which sounds odd to say since it's his own character. I *don't* know what order Hammett wrote them in relation to The Maltese Falcon, but from reading the short stories, it seems to me that they're not so much short fiction working up to writing a novel as attempts to play with the character and see if another full-length novel is waiting to be told.

Anyway, Hammett has moments of awesome, and he's very good at writing action from the point of view of the character immediately involved in it, but the short story format doesn't work near as well for him. There just isn't enough *there* there for me to be completely satisfied.

Still, Sam Spade is an alluring character. And the part of me that adores historical detail is head over heels for the semi-grungy, anti-elite, regular-joe settings. :D ( )
